Fee increases and revised filing costs at the Federal Court of Australia and the Federal Magistrates Court will come into effect from 1 July 2008.

 
 

The Federal Attorney-General's Department has recently advised that, pursuant to regulation 8 of the Federal Court of Australia Regulations 2004 and regulation 14 of the Federal Magistrates Court Regulations 2000, from 1 July 2008 the fees prescribed for the Federal Court and the Federal Magistrates Court will increase. The Attorney-General's Department gazetted the new fees on 28 May 2008.
